When is the best time of year to stay in a hostel in Anzio?
Good weather's definitely a plus when you want to venture out and explore, so here's some information that may be helpful: The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 24°C, while the coldest months are February and January, with an average of 11°C. Average annual precipitation for Anzio is 1090 mm.

What's the best way to get to and around Anzio while staying at a hostel?
Keep this information about transit options in and around Anzio in your back pocket to make the most of your stay: You can search for flights to the closest airport, which is Ciampino Airport (CIA), located 24.4 mi (39.3 km) from the city centre. An alternative is Rome (FCO-Fiumicino - Leonardo da Vinci Intl.), located 31 mi (49.9 km) away. When you're out and about, you may want to make use of public transport. To see more of the surrounding area, catch a train at Anzio Station, Anzio Colonia Station or Marechiaro Station.
